Don't think the rules of the competition allow 11 changes. It's been relaxed but not that much. A certain amount of players need to be involved from previous squads.
Current selection rules are. Any goalie can be selected At least 4 outfield players must meet one of the following criteria 1) Played in the last game 2) Be one of the top 10 players based on first team appearances this season 3) Have played at least 40 competitive games in career 4) Be a loanee from a premiership club So just need any 4 from current first team squad (except perhaps Hanley or Smith) plus 6 youth players plus any of the 3 goalies.
